Salt Composition

Amoxycillin (250mg) + Clavulanic Acid (125mg)

Overview Moxydale-CV 375 Tablet

Amoxicillin-clavulanate 375mg tablets combat bacterial infections by bolstering your body's defenses. This medication effectively treats infections affecting the lungs (like pneumonia), ears, sinuses, urinary tract, skin, and soft tissues. It's ineffective against viral infections such as the common cold. For optimal stomach tolerance, consume this medication with food. Adhere strictly to your physician's prescribed dosage schedule, maintaining consistent, evenly spaced intervals. Regular, daily administration aids in adherence. The dosage varies depending on the infection, but always finish the entire course as directed. Premature discontinuation risks bacterial survival, potentially leading to relapse or worsened infection. Common side effects include nausea, diarrhea, vomiting, oral or genital yeast infections, skin rashes, and vaginitis. While typically mild, report persistent or bothersome symptoms to your doctor. Prior to commencing treatment, disclose any antibiotic allergies, kidney or liver issues, and all other medications you are currently using, as interactions are possible. Generally, this medication is deemed safe for use during pregnancy and breastfeeding under medical supervision.

How Moxydale-CV 375 Tablet works:

Moxydale-CV 375 tablets contain amoxicillin, an antibiotic, and clavulanic acid, a beta-lactamase inhibitor. Amoxicillin combats bacterial infections by disrupting the formation of their protective cell walls, hindering their survival. The addition of clavulanic acid overcomes bacterial resistance mechanisms, thereby boosting amoxicillin's effectiveness.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holSAFE

There are no known adverse interactions between Moxydale-CV 375 Tablet and alcohol consumption.

PregnancyPregnancySA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Employing Moxydale-CV 375 tablets during pregnancy is typically deemed safe. Preclinical trials in animals revealed minimal or no negative consequences for fetal development; nevertheless, data from human trials are scarce.

Breast feedingBreast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Lactation and Moxydale-CV 375 Tablet use are compatible. Research in humans indicates minimal drug transfer to breast milk, posing no apparent infant risk.

DrivingDrivingUNSAFE

Driving ability may be impaired by side effects associated with Moxydale-CV 375 Tablets. These side effects can include allergic reactions, dizziness, or seizures, rendering you incapable of safe driving.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Patients with kidney impairment should use Moxydale-CV 375 T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ification under medical supervision. The medication is contraindicated in individuals with severe kidney disease.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Patients with liver impairment should exercise caution when using Moxydale-CV 375 Tablets, as dose mod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ised. Routine liver function tests are recommended during treatment.

What if you forget to take Moxydale-CV 375 Tablet :

Should you forget a Moxydale-CV 375 Tablet dose, administer it immediately. Nevertheless, if your next d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.

FAQs on Moxydale-CV 375 Tablet

Moxydale-CV 375 tablets combine amoxicillin and clavulanic acid to combat various bacterial infections. These infections include tonsillitis, sinusitis, otitis media, respiratory and urinary tract infections, boils, abscesses, cellulitis, wound and bone infections, and oral cavity infections. The medication's mechanism involves eliminating the bacteria responsible for the infection.
Moxydale-CV 375 Tablet is safe when used as directed by your doctor. However, some patients may experience side effects such as diarrhea, nausea, vomiting, rash, or allergic reactions; less common or rare side effects are also possible. Report any persistent issues to your doctor immediately.
Moxydale-CV 375 Tablets are contraindicated in patients with penicillin allergies or allergies to any component of the medication, and should not be used by those with a history of liver disease. Please inform your doctor of any medication allergies.
Taking Moxydale-CV 375 Tablets may reduce the effectiveness of birth control pills. Discuss alternative contraceptive methods, such as condoms, diaphragms, or spermicides, with your doctor while using this medication.
Exceeding the recommended dose of Moxydale-CV 375 Tablet raises the risk of side effects. Complete infection treatment with Moxydale-CV 375 Tablet requires time. For worsening symptoms, seek immediate medical attention.
Store this medication in its original, tightly closed container, following the instructions on the label or packaging. Discard any unused medication and ensure it's inaccessible to children, pets, and others.
Don't discontinue Moxydale-CV 375 Tablet prematurely. Finish the entire course, even if you feel better, as symptoms can improve before the infection is fully eradicated. Continued use ensures the medication's full benefit.
Moxydale-CV 375 Tablets can trigger allergic reactions and are unsafe for individuals with penicillin allergies. Seek immediate medical attention if you experience allergic symptoms such as hives, breathing difficulties, or facial, lip, tongue, or throat swelling.
Moxydale-CV 375 Tablet can cause diarrhea, a side effect from its antibiotic action which may affect beneficial gut bacteria. If diarrhea occurs, increase fluid intake. Persistent diarrhea or dehydration symptoms (infrequent, dark, strong-smelling urine) require immediate medical attention. Do not self-medicate.
Moxydale-CV 375 Tablets are ineffective against viral infections such as colds and the flu. Seek medical advice; do not self-treat.
